How an expressive letter helps to deal with stress

The study was attended by students who reported a constant sense of anxiety. They performed a test on the computer, fixing the accuracy of their responses and reaction time. Before that, about half of the group of subjects recorded their thoughts and emotions for the next eight minutes for the upcoming task. The other half described the events of the past day.

As the electroencephalogram, made in the process of students' assignments, showed, they used less brain resources.

According to the scientists, concerned students, who poured their worries on paper, were able to get rid of this load and worked more productively. And those who did not, spent more brain resources to accomplish the task.

People who are constantly worried are in multitasking mode, as they perform the task and at the same time try to control and restrain their excitement. Throwing out of your head disturbing thoughts, writing them down on paper, you will free cognitive resources. This will allow you to work more effectively and complete the task.
